| Floorplan | Map | Nearby prices | Property Description: | Modern tri-level living so close to it all Situated just moments from charming Auburn Village chic cafes, restaurants and shops, this bright tri-level townhouse provides low-maintenance modern living for busy couples, professionals, or a great opportunity for savvy investors. Enjoying sunset views towards the CBD, the open plan living space on the top floor comprises a light-filled living and meals space with double bi-fold doors out to a wide balcony, all overlooked by a smart Caesarstone kitchen with stainless steel Blanco appliances and an integrated Fisher & Paykel dishdrawer. On the middle level, 2 robed double bedrooms accompany a sleek stone bathroom and separate powder room, whilst the ground floor features a large study, Euro laundry, a substantial under-stairs storage room, plus a single auto garage. With 3 reverse cycle heating/cooling units, individual street frontage and video security entry, savour the easy walk to host of amenities, including Auburn train station, bus and 2 tram lines.
